Maintenance and Common Issues
Maintaining a 2007 Audi A6 can be affordable if routine checks and services are consistently done, typically costing around $1,200 USD annually.
Top 5 common problems:
- Oil leaks around valve covers
- Failing ignition coils affecting performance
- Malfunctioning MMI system
- Air suspension issues in certain variants
- Electrical issues with windows and locks
